Sony Handycam HDR-CX760V Specifications

General IconGeneral
Video Resolution1920 x 1080
Sensor TypeExmor R CMOS
Sensor Size1/2.88 inch
Optical Zoom10x
Digital Zoom120x
StabilizationOptical SteadyShot
Display3.0 inch LCD
LCD Screen Resolution921, 000 dots
Video FormatAVCHD, MP4
Frame Rate60p, 60i, 24p
MicrophoneStereo
Headphone JackYes
HDMI OutputYes
Battery TypeNP-FV70
GPSYes
HD RecordingYes
ApertureF1.8 - F3.4
StorageSD/SDHC/SDXC
USB PortYes
